Ducon Infratechnologies Limited is a diversified technology company operating primarily within the Indian market. Their core business centers around providing comprehensive solutions for infrastructure development and environmental control, specifically focusing on two key areas: infrastructure projects and environmental technologies.
In the infrastructure sector, Ducon undertakes projects related to rural electrification and bulk material handling. This encompasses the planning, design, and execution of projects that improve energy access in rural areas and create efficient systems for moving large quantities of materials across various industries. Their expertise extends to industrial environmental control, suggesting a strong capability in adapting infrastructure projects to meet environmental regulations and sustainability goals.
A significant portion of Ducon's business involves the design and implementation of flue gas desulphurization (FGD) systems. These systems are crucial for reducing sulfur dioxide emissions from power plants and other industrial facilities. Ducon offers a range of FGD technologies, including limestone, seawater, and dry sorbent injection systems, catering to different fuel types such as coal, heavy fuel oil (HFO), and petroleum coke. This specialization highlights their commitment to providing environmentally responsible solutions for the energy sector.
Beyond their core infrastructure and environmental technology offerings, Ducon also provides IT consulting services. This diversification extends their business into the technology sector, offering services such as IT distribution, procurement outsourcing, security surveillance system implementation, server and storage solutions, and energy management systems. They also offer marketing and branding services, suggesting a broader capability in business support and strategic consulting.
In summary, Ducon Infratechnologies Limited operates as a multifaceted technology company with a strong presence in infrastructure development, environmental technology (particularly FGD systems), and IT consulting.
